Brief Description

Join Wool E. Bull on Sat., July 10 for the Cree Habitat Bull Moon Ride benefiting Habitat of Durham and sponsored by Cree. This 18-mile (or 10-mile) ride for cyclists of all abilities starts at 8 PM at the Durham Bulls Athletic Park. Meander past the sights and sounds of downtown Durham and return on the American Tobacco Trail to a celebration at the ballpark. Safety support provided by The Durham County Sheriff’s Office. Helmets, tail lights and headlights required.

    SAFETY INFORMATION
    All roads are open to regular traffic. Please be courteous, stop at all stop signs and stop lights, and obey all traffic laws. This is a city ride, please be aware of potholes, manhole covers, stormwater grates, and parked vehicles. The American Tobacco Trail is dark. Please turn head and tail lights to highest setting and don’t forget to communicate obstructions and movements with fellow cyclists.

    ANSI, ASTM, CPSC or Snell certified helmets are mandatory for all riders. Tail and head lights are required. Riders are responsible for keeping their bicycles in safe working condition. Minors under the age of 18 must ride with a parent or guardian. Please carry a spare tube, patch kit, pump and water bottle. Participants are strongtly encouraged to have their bicycle inspected.
